India will play their inaugural World Test Championship final against New Zealand at Southampton’s Ageas Bowl Stadium from June 18-22, confirmed BCCI president Sourav Ganguly.
 
Ganguly said, Southampton had been decided a long time ago. He added, they have the hotel, which makes it easier for them to control (the bio-secure environment). It was, however,



originally scheduled at Lord’s. ICC would make an announcement about the venue in due course, according to sources.
 
Virat Kohli’s India will face New Zealand in the final following their 3-1 home series victory against England last week. New Zealand will play a two-test series in England in June before taking on India.
